RE: The tariff classification of plastic film from Korea.

Dear Mr. Kuhns:

In your letter dated September 10, 1992, you requested a tariff classification ruling.

Samples of four types of plastic film were included with your request. All consist of a layer of polyethylene terephthalate (PET) laminated to a layer of polyethylene. The film will be imported on 3 inch fiber core rolls, and will measure approximately 2 to 3 feet in length and 4 to 11 inches in width.

Classification will depend on the polymer which predominates by weight. The applicable subheading for the film when in chief weight of the polyethylene will be 3920.10.0000, Harmonized Tariff Schedule of the United States (HTS), which provides for other plates, sheets, film, foil and strip, of plastics, noncellular and not reinforced, laminated, supported or similarly combined with other materials, of polymers of ethylene. The rate of duty will be 4.2 percent ad valorem.

The applicable subheading for the film when in chief weight of the PET will be 3920.62.0000, HTS, which provides for other plates, sheets, film, foil and strip, of plastics, noncellular and not reinforced, laminated, supported or similarly combined with other materials, of polyethylene terephthalate. The rate of duty will be 4.2 percent ad valorem.
